We have a GE cooktop that is about 2 years old. We were sitting watching tv and the ignition started clicking. I did not just clean cooktop. We turned power off for night.
One of the burner switches has shorted, and needs replacement. Turn the power off to cooktop, and check with VOM if there is any continuity on any of the switches when the y are in the "off" position. Replace the one which has continuity. Some GE cooktops have an assembly of all four switches and harness. Check by model number with any parts distributor.
